A Sacred Meeting In The Universe Poem by Uriah Hamilton

A Sacred Meeting In The Universe

Rating: 4.5


Drinking Friday night spirit myth,
Dreaming of poetic youth,
Where you can dance with magical breath,
Cherish every moment that follows next,
Musical escapades in the moonlight,
Burning the midnight oil,
Joyous sleeplessness,
We embrace the imagination,
We live in fluid fantasies of happiness.

You have my phone number now,
I’ll obtain yours at least by the next lifetime,
Nikki, we may be lovers yet!
